Course structure

• Introduction to Plant-Microbe Interactions
• Molecular Basis of Signaling Pathways
• Microbial Ecology in Plant Systems
• Genomics and Proteomics in Signaling
• Plant Immune Responses
• Microbial Metabolites and Their Roles
• Techniques in Plant-Microbe Research
• Symbiotic Relationships in Agriculture
• Pathogen Recognition and Defense Mechanisms
• Applications of Signaling in Crop Improvement
